AI Summary
-
Maine would adopt Eastern Standard Time (EST) as its year-round standard time, eliminating the twice-yearly clock changes for daylight saving time
-
Repeals the previous 2019 law that would have adopted year-round Eastern Daylight Time contingent on federal approval and other eastern time zone states making the same change
-
Removes the requirement for the Secretary of State to monitor federal law changes and other states' actions regarding daylight saving time
-
Updates lobster trap regulations in 12 MRSA §6440 to remove the reference to "Eastern Daylight Savings Time" for the weekend hauling prohibition period (June 1 - August 31)
Legislative Description
An Act to Adopt Eastern Standard Time Year-round
